5) Save Juice Cans

Save your small, hard (not aluminum) juice cans. (Cranberry and grapefruit juices usually come in them.) These are used to make bunny toys. Bring the clean cans to the shelter or drop them off at one of the supply pick up points.

8) Donate Play Pens

The Colorado HRS is in need of baby playpens. The type we are seeking are about four feet square with mesh sides and a plastic mat covering the bottom. If you have one or see one at a garage sale, PLEASE remember us. The pens are exceptionally useful when we must nurse a bunny who is tumbling with severe head tilt. The soft sides keep him contained and prevent him from injuring himself.
